Can I use maple sugar instead of granulated sugar? A complete guide

4 min read
According to maple producers, pure granulated maple sugar can be substituted one-for-one anywhere you use white processed granulated sugar. While this simple swap is effective, understanding the impact on flavor and texture is key to achieving your desired results when you use maple sugar instead of granulated sugar.

Does Maple Sugar Count as Sugar, and Is It Healthier?

4 min read
According to the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A), pure maple syrup (and by extension, maple sugar) is considered an "added sugar," even though it is a single-ingredient product. The short answer to whether does maple sugar count as sugar is a definitive yes, but its nutritional profile and processing method set it apart from table sugar, leading to important differences in how your body processes it.
